Davis Dodge in Fort Macleod is seeking our next great team member to join us as a full-time Lot Attendant! The Lot Attendant is responsible for receiving, moving, arranging and maintaining the appearance of vehicles and ensuring our lot is neatly and methodically arranged to showcase our vehicles. In this role, you can expect to work Monday to Friday with hours from 8:00 am to 5:00 pm and earn an hourly wage of $15-$20 per hour based on previous related experience.  Essential Job Duties * Receive and inspect new vehicle deliveries for damage, verify the presence of accessories listed on the invoice and record any vehicle damage or missing accessories. * Park and organize new and used vehicles on the lot in an orderly manner * Catalogue, store and file keys, manuals, fobs etc. for vehicles. * Maintain the appearance vehicles on the lot including washing, and snow removal. * Take pictures of new and used vehicles and write descriptions on the vehicles for our website. * Complete lot maintenance tasks including snow removal, garbage pick-up and other tasks to keep the lot looking tidy and safe * May be asked to drive shuttle as required Qualifications of Our Ideal Candidate * Exceptional time management and organizational skills  * Strong attention to detail. * Self-motivated with the ability to work independently with minimal supervision as well as part of a team. * Ability to perform physical work. * High School Diploma or equivalent * The ability to drive both manual and automatic transmissions is preferred. * Valid Driver's License with a clean Driver's Abstract.
